Antu Panini Murshid
University of Wisconsin-Milwaukee
Antu Panini Murshid is an Associate Professor of Economics at the University of Wisconsin-Milwaukee. His primary research interests are in international finance and development economics. He has PhD in Economics from Rutgers University.
